Dr. Chen Xu is an Associate Professor at the Wyoming Geographic Information Science Center, University of Wyoming. He holds a PhD in Geography from Texas A&M University and specializes in geocomputation and geographic information science.
His research focuses on big geospatial data analytics, volunteered geographic information systems, and spatial modeling. Current projects include developing algorithms for disease outbreak detection and real-time wildfire forecasting.
Dr. Xu teaches courses including Introduction to GIS, Programming in Spatial Sciences, and Advanced GIS. His publications demonstrate expertise in spatial-temporal analysis, geosocial data mining, and hybrid digital-physical spatial interactions.
